Are you trying to do this????
you can unscrew the bar that seperates the two DINs move your radio to the lower one then insert the Gauge holder into the upper one... I had to make a U into one of the clips in the side for it to hold...also need to trim the length of the guage holder about 2mm for it to fit nicely....
